A method of continuous casting aluminum alloys between a pair of rolls. Molten aluminum alloy is delivered to a roll bite between the rolls and passes into the roll nip in a semi-molten state. Thin gauge (0.07-0.25 inch) strip may be produced at rates of up to 2000 pounds per hour per inch of cast strip width. Molten aluminum alloy is

The "twin-roll" process (thin strips of 0.160 mm thickness) produces coilable strip directly from the melt by combining casting and hot rolling into a single step. The principle is based on pouring the melt into the gap between two rotating water-cooling cylindrical copper rolls. The metal solidifies just before reaching the bite of the rolls
